Information and Media Technologies
Online ISSN : 1881-0896
ISSN-L : 1881-0896
Computing
mTurnpike: a Model-driven Framework for Domain Specific Software Development
Hiroshi WadaJunichi SuzukiKatsuya ObaShingo TakadaNorihisa Doi
著者情報
ジャーナル フリー

2007 年 2 巻 2 号 p. 461-472

詳細
抄録

This paper describes and empirically evaluates a new model-driven framework, called Modeling Turnpike (or mTurnpike), which allows developers to effectively model and program domain concepts (ideas and mechanisms specific to a particular business or technology domain). By leveraging UML metamodeling and attribute-oriented programming, mTurnpike provides an abstraction to represent domain concepts at the modeling and programming layers simultaneously. The frontend system of mTurnpike transforms domain concepts between the modeling and programming layers. Its backend system combines domain models and programs, and transforms them to the final (compilable) source code. This paper focuses on the mTurnpike frontend system, and describes its design, implementation and performance implications.

著者関連情報
© 2007 by Japan Society for Software Science and Technology
前の記事 次の記事
feedback
Top